Diagnostic screenings


Diagnostic screenings are essential because they give teachers clear, immediate insight into each student’s specific strengths and areas of need. By identifying skill gaps early—whether in reading fluency, comprehension, math concepts, or foundational skills—teachers can plan instruction that is direct, explicit, and targeted to what students actually require. This ensures that interventions are purposeful, instruction is differentiated, and students receive the right support at the right time to accelerate their learning.

Reading screenings

WHAT

  •  In phonological awareness, diagnostic tools determine a student’s ability to hear, segment, blend, and manipulate sounds in spoken words, which is foundational for decoding. 
  • In phonics, they measure knowledge of letter-sound correspondences, decoding of single-syllable and multisyllabic words, and spelling patterns. 
  • Fluency screening evaluates accuracy, rate, and prosody during oral reading, helping teachers understand whether a student reads smoothly enough to support meaning-making. 
  • Vocabulary diagnostics assess both expressive and receptive word knowledge, as well as understanding of word relationships and morphology. 
  • Comprehension measures examine a student’s ability to understand, interpret, and analyze text, including literal recall and higher-order thinking skills. 

WHY

 By pinpointing specific skill gaps within these five areas, diagnostic screening provides actionable data that guides explicit, direct instruction. Rather than relying on broad assumptions, teachers can target instruction systematically—modeling skills clearly, providing guided practice, offering corrective feedback, and monitoring progress. This precision ensures that interventions are aligned to student needs, increase instructional effectiveness, and helps prevent ongoing reading difficulties by addressing the root causes early and intentionally. 

HOW

  • Wonders Placement and diagnostic Assessment
  • DIBELS – Dynamic Indicator of Basic Early Literacy Skills
  • Dora Diagnostic Online Reading Assessment

Math Screenings

WHAT

  • In number and operations, screening reveals understanding of number sense, place value, magnitude, counting principles, computational fluency, and the ability to perform and explain addition, subtraction, multiplication, and division. It can uncover whether difficulties stem from weak conceptual understanding, inefficient strategies, or lack of automaticity with basic facts. 
  • In algebraic thinking, diagnostic tools assess a student’s ability to recognize patterns, understand relationships between quantities, use unknowns, interpret equations, and apply properties of operations. These assessments help determine whether a student can move beyond procedural computation to reasoning about mathematical relationships. 

WHY

The importance of diagnostic screening lies in its ability to guide explicit, targeted instruction: teachers can address misconceptions directly, build conceptual understanding through concrete and visual models, and systematically develop procedural fluency and reasoning skills. By identifying precise areas of need early, diagnostic screening prevents gaps from widening, supports differentiated intervention, and strengthens the foundational skills necessary for success in more advanced mathematics. 

HOW

  •  Universal Screener for Number Sense K-6
  • ADAM K-7 Adaptive Diagnostic Assessment of Mathematics (I-Ready)
